Growth of e-commerce in the United Kingdom

The e-commerce sector in the United Kingdom is flourishing. It is responsible for more than 30% of retail sales in the UK and is growing more quickly than many other European countries. This growth is due to increased mobile connectivity, improved internet service, and the growing acceptance of online payment methods. Additionally the COVID-19 pandemic has accelerated the growth of online shopping in the UK as consumers looked for safe and convenient alternatives to bricks-and-mortar stores.

In addition to offering fast delivery, online platforms offer a variety of goods and a seamless checkout process. These features are available on multiple devices including smartphones. It is easy to shop for clothing, home and garden, beauty and personal care products and more.

The rise of e-commerce within the United Kingdom is fueled by various factors such as convenience, accessibility, and a large product selection. This is evident in the fashion and clothing, furniture and home decor, and food and drink sectors. The United Kingdom also has a solid logistic infrastructure that is able to support the growth of e-commerce.

The rise of e-commerce in the United Kingdom is also fueled by the increasing collaboration between fashion companies logistic companies, logistics companies and other businesses. For instance, Vinted, a clothing marketplace, has joined forces with Yodel to improve its delivery experience and facilitate the shipment of orders. This has helped the company increase its share of the UK Online Store uk market.

The future of ecommerce in the United Kingdom

While e-commerce in UK continues to grow, it is facing challenges. Although the country ranks highly on all major ecommerce indicators, the growth of GDP is slow and confidence in consumers is low. Brexit has also had an impact on the economy. The UK is Europe's most advanced and developed ecommerce market, making it a sought-after destination for foreign companies. Its large population and Internet penetration rate make it a great location for the launch of online stores.

The UK eCommerce market is dominated by a handful of major players. Amazon is the most popular in the UK, followed by eBay and Argos. These retailers are investing in digital tools to enhance their positioning on the market. For example, ASOS has introduced a virtual try-on feature that allows shoppers to test various outfits before making a purchase. In addition, the company offers mobile apps that enable customers access to their accounts from anywhere.
